Transaction 7aab5619a00b7223d9703e202434f26d5a6cf1afddb342e491d898e5af98bb4a
1 Input
1 Output
-
7aab5619a00b7223d9703e202434f26d5a6cf1afddb342e491d898e5af98bb4a:0
- value
- 3308669
- script pubkey
- OP_0 OP_PUSHBYTES_32 0b05095463773ecd2e0b0619605585ee6d20d6fc93a4fcc6ed6b2a3ac26c5bae
- address
- bc1qpvzsj4rrwulv6tstqcvkq4v9aekjp4hujwj0e3hddv4r4snvtwhq6dyvhx